serialize.cpp
|
||||||
|
Import and export binary data structures
|
||||||
|
|
||||||
|
*******************************************************************************/
|
||||||
|
|
||||||
|
#include <endian.h>
|
||||||
|
|
||||||
|
#include <sortix/initrd.h>
|
||||||
|
|
||||||
|
#include "serialize.h"
|
||||||
|
|
||||||
|
void import_initrd_superblock(struct initrd_superblock* obj)
|
||||||
|
{
|
||||||
|
obj->fssize = le32toh(obj->fssize);
|
||||||
|
obj->revision = le32toh(obj->revision);
|
||||||
|
obj->inodesize = le32toh(obj->inodesize);
|
||||||
|
obj->inodecount = le32toh(obj->inodecount);
|
||||||
|
obj->inodeoffset = le32toh(obj->inodeoffset);
|
||||||
|
obj->root = le32toh(obj->root);
|
||||||
|
obj->sumalgorithm = le32toh(obj->sumalgorithm);
|
||||||
|
obj->sumsize = le32toh(obj->sumsize);
|
||||||
|
}
|
||||||
|
|
||||||
|
void export_initrd_superblock(struct initrd_superblock* obj)
|
||||||
|
{
|
||||||
|
obj->fssize = htole32(obj->fssize);
|
||||||
|
obj->revision = htole32(obj->revision);
|
||||||
|
obj->inodesize = htole32(obj->inodesize);
|
||||||
|
obj->inodecount = htole32(obj->inodecount);
|
||||||
|
obj->inodeoffset = htole32(obj->inodeoffset);
|
||||||
|
obj->root = htole32(obj->root);
|
||||||
|
obj->sumalgorithm = htole32(obj->sumalgorithm);
|
||||||
|
obj->sumsize = htole32(obj->sumsize);
|
||||||
|
}
|
||||||
|
|
||||||
|
void import_initrd_inode(struct initrd_inode* obj)
|
||||||
|
{
|
||||||
|
obj->mode = le32toh(obj->mode);
|
||||||
|
obj->uid = le32toh(obj->uid);
|
||||||
|
obj->nlink = le32toh(obj->nlink);
|
||||||
|
obj->ctime = le64toh(obj->ctime);
|
||||||
|
obj->mtime = le64toh(obj->mtime);
|
||||||
|
obj->dataoffset = le32toh(obj->dataoffset);
|
||||||
|
obj->size = le32toh(obj->size);
|
||||||
|
}
|
||||||
|
|
||||||
|
void export_initrd_inode(struct initrd_inode* obj)
|
||||||
|
{
|
||||||
|
obj->mode = htole32(obj->mode);
|
||||||
|
obj->uid = htole32(obj->uid);
|
||||||
|
obj->nlink = htole32(obj->nlink);
|
||||||
|
obj->ctime = htole64(obj->ctime);
|
||||||
|
obj->mtime = htole64(obj->mtime);
|
||||||
|
obj->dataoffset = htole32(obj->dataoffset);
|
||||||
|
obj->size = htole32(obj->size);
|
||||||
|
}
|
||||||
|
|
||||||
|
void import_initrd_dirent(struct initrd_dirent* obj)
|
||||||
|
{
|
||||||
|
obj->inode = le32toh(obj->inode);
|
||||||
|
obj->reclen = le16toh(obj->reclen);
|
||||||
|
obj->namelen = le16toh(obj->namelen);
|
||||||
|
}
|
||||||
|
|
||||||
|
void export_initrd_dirent(struct initrd_dirent* obj)
|
||||||
|
{
|
||||||
|
obj->inode = htole32(obj->inode);
|
||||||
|
obj->reclen = htole16(obj->reclen);
|
||||||
|
obj->namelen = htole16(obj->namelen);
|
||||||
|
}
